Two teenagers facing charges after assaulting police

Officers with the Brantford Police Service were performing proactive patrol near the area of North Park Street and Fairview Drive when they received a report of a physical disturbance involving several youths at approximately 9:20 p.m. on Thursday, October 19, 2023.

Officers attended and located the accused male youth attempting to leave the area. The male was reported to have assaulted another youth prior to police arriving on scene. The accused refused to comply with officers, initially resisted arrest, assaulting two officers.

A second male youth is alleged to have interfered with the arrest and refused to comply with the arresting officer’s demands.

Further investigation revealed that one of the accused was in violation of a valid release order and was wanted on an outstanding arrest warrant.

As a result, a 17-year-old male youth resident of Brantford stands charged with the following Criminal Code and Youth Criminal Justice Act offences: 

  • Assault
  • Resist Arrest
  • Assault Police Officer x2
  • Failure to Comply with Sentence

Additionally, a 15-year-old male youth resident of Brantford stands charged with the following Criminal Code offences:

  • Resist Arrest
  • Assault Police Officer
  • Obstruct Police Officer

Both of the accused were held for bail.

The information being released is in accordance with the Youth Criminal Justice Act.
